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include but not limited to:

  • Working with other employees in a team environment.
  • Read work orders/ invoices to determine materials needs for customer pick-up or delivery.
  • Moving / lifting heavy materials by hand - up to 100 lbs frequently.
  • Operating a forklift to load a customer’s vehicle, load an Erie Materials delivery truck, unload a vendor truck, move material in stock, etc.
  • Cleaning warehouse area(s) including organization of materials, sweeping warehouse floors and parking lot areas, emptying trash cans, etc.
  • Perform additional responsibilities as assigned.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and; walk; use hands to finger, handle, or feel objects, tools, or controls; reach with hands and arms; and talk or hear. The employee is occasionally required to climb or balance. The employee must frequently lift and/or move up to 100 pounds. Specific vision abilities required by this job include peripheral vision.

WORK ENVIRONMENT:

The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. While performing the duties of this job, the employee regularly works in outside weather conditions. The employee occasionally works in high, precarious places and is occasionally exposed to extreme cold and extreme heat.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ate.
